Gbenga Hashim Welcomes US-Iran Peace Agreement Efforts

Presidential candidate of the Accord Party and Co-Chairman of the Movement for Democratic Renewal (MDR), Dr. Gbenga Olawepo-Hashim, has welcomed the US-Iran peace agreement aimed at ending hostilities and promoting stability in the Middle East. Speaking during a brief visit to Dakar, Senegal, he described the development as a positive step toward reducing tensions in a region with significant global economic and security importance. He also commended governments and international partners involved in the diplomatic process.

The agreement between the United States and Iran comes amid international efforts to ease tensions and encourage dialogue in the Middle East. Developments in the region often attract global attention because of their implications for security, energy supply, trade routes, and investment flows. As a major energy-producing region, the Middle East plays a central role in global economic activity. Changes in regional stability can influence international markets and affect countries far beyond the immediate area.

Dr. Hashim praised the parties involved in facilitating the agreement and highlighted the importance of diplomacy in resolving international disputes.

He said: “I welcome the agreement between the United States and Iran aimed at ending the conflict and restoring stability to the Middle East.” He added: “I commend President Donald Trump, the Governments of Iran, Qatar and Pakistan, alongside other international partners whose efforts helped create the conditions for peace.”

The Accord Party presidential candidate noted that diplomacy continues to be a critical tool for addressing complex international challenges. According to him, the US-Iran peace agreement demonstrates how dialogue can contribute to conflict resolution during periods of global uncertainty.

Hashim also emphasized the broader implications of stability in the Middle East, stating: “Stability in the Middle East is important not only for the region, but also for global security, energy markets, trade, and economic development.”

“The world’s economies are interconnected, and disruptions in one region often create consequences across continents.”

Hashim argued that the US-Iran peace agreement carries significance for Nigeria and the wider African continent. He said a stable international environment supports economic development, trade opportunities, and investment prospects for emerging economies.

He further stressed the importance of continued international cooperation and diplomatic engagement, noting that peaceful relations among nations contribute to a more predictable global economic environment. According to him, Nigeria and African countries have a vested interest in supporting initiatives that encourage dialogue, stability, and mutual understanding among states.

Dr. Hashim expressed optimism that the agreement would contribute to reducing tensions in the Middle East while strengthening global efforts toward peaceful coexistence and economic stability. He urged nations to sustain support for diplomatic initiatives and international cooperation, maintaining that lasting peace remains essential for shared prosperity and development across regions of the world.

“A peaceful international environment creates better opportunities for development. Nigeria and Africa must continue to support efforts that advance peace, cooperation, and stability among nations,” he added.
